Golden Retriever Uses Baby Gate Rail as a Snout Rest in Funny Video

Sometimes, the funniest pet videos don’t involve tricks, costumes, or elaborate setups. They come from the ordinary, everyday moments when a dog decides to do something completely unnecessary but absolutely hilarious. In a new video, a Golden Retriever named Chester has proven exactly that with his newfound love of turning a baby gate into his personal snout rest.

Golden Retriever squeezes snout through baby gate in cute Instagram video

Chester’s owner recently shared a compilation video on Instagram, showcasing Chester’s habit of pressing his face against the baby gate and using the bars as a resting spot. To add a fun twist, she decided to rate his “drama” on a scale of one to ten, and the results had viewers hooked.

The video begins with Chester gently slipping his snout between the rails, a move his owner labeled as a “1” on the drama scale. A few scenes later, he pushes his nose in further, earning himself a “3.” By the time the counter reaches “6,” Chester’s entire face is squished between the bars, yet he seems perfectly comfortable, if not slightly amused.

The moment that stole the clip, however, came when Chester not only lodged his snout in the rails but also dozed off with his tongue hanging out. That display scored an “11,” with his owner joking in the caption that Chester “loves a good chin perch! And a bit of drama.”

Fans poured into the comments, each adding their own punchline to Chester’s performance. One fan admitted, “11 is what did it for me.” Another wrote, “They get better and better,” noting how each clip seemed funnier than the last. Someone else sympathized with Chester’s predicament: “Oh someone just open the gate! I can’t stand the torture!” Meanwhile, another commenter got creative with humor, comparing Chester’s still, concentrated expression to a tech update, writing, “Chester is installing new software.”
